Add extractor for SparseVector and DenseVector in MLlib to save some code while performing pattern matching on Vectors. For example, previously we may use:
vec match {
case dv: DenseVector =>
val values = dv.values
...
case sv: SparseVector =>
val indices = sv.indices
val values = sv.values
val size = sv.size
...
}
with extractor it is:
vec match {
case DenseVector(values) =>
...
case SparseVector(size, indices, values) =>
...
}

When `x` is positive and large, computing `math.log(1 + math.exp(x))` will lead to arithmetic
overflow. This will happen when `x > 709.78` which is not a very large number.
It can be addressed by rewriting the formula into `x + math.log1p(math.exp(-x))` when `x > 0`.

MultivariateGaussian was calling both pinv() and det() on the covariance matrix, effectively performing two matrix decompositions. Both values are now computed using the singular value decompositon. Both the pseudo-inverse and the pseudo-determinant are used to guard against singular matrices.

This patch disables output spec. validation for jobs launched through Spark Streaming, since this interferes with checkpoint recovery.
Hadoop OutputFormats have a `checkOutputSpecs` method which performs certain checks prior to writing output, such as checking whether the output directory already exists. SPARK-1100 added checks for FileOutputFormat, SPARK-1677 (#947) added a SparkConf configuration to disable these checks, and SPARK-2309 (#1088) extended these checks to run for all OutputFormats, not just FileOutputFormat.
In Spark Streaming, we might have to re-process a batch during checkpoint recovery, so `save` actions may be called multiple times. In addition to `DStream`'s own save actions, users might use `transform` or `foreachRDD` and call the `RDD` and `PairRDD` save actions. When output spec. validation is enabled, the second calls to these actions will fail due to existing output.
This patch automatically disables output spec. validation for jobs submitted by the Spark Streaming scheduler. This is done by using Scala's `DynamicVariable` to propagate the bypass setting without having to mutate SparkConf or introduce a global variable.

Spark Streaming's ReceiverMessage trait should extend Serializable in order to fix a subtle bug that only occurs when running on a real cluster:
If you attempt to send a fire-and-forget message to a remote Akka actor and that message cannot be serialized, then this seems to lead to more-or-less silent failures. As an optimization, Akka skips message serialization for messages sent within the same JVM. As a result, Spark's unit tests will never fail due to non-serializable Akka messages, but these will cause mostly-silent failures when running on a real cluster.
Before this patch, here was the code for ReceiverMessage:
```
/** Messages sent to the NetworkReceiver. */
private[streaming] sealed trait ReceiverMessage
private[streaming] object StopReceiver extends ReceiverMessage
```
Since ReceiverMessage does not extend Serializable and StopReceiver is a regular `object`, not a `case object`, StopReceiver will throw serialization errors. As a result, graceful receiver shutdown is broken on real clusters (and local-cluster mode) but works in local modes. If you want to reproduce this, try running the word count example from the Streaming Programming Guide in the Spark shell:
```
import org.apache.spark._
import org.apache.spark.streaming._
import org.apache.spark.streaming.StreamingContext._
val ssc = new StreamingContext(sc, Seconds(10))
// Create a DStream that will connect to hostname:port, like localhost:9999
val lines = ssc.socketTextStream("localhost", 9999)
// Split each line into words
val words = lines.flatMap(_.split(" "))
import org.apache.spark.streaming.StreamingContext._
// Count each word in each batch
val pairs = words.map(word => (word, 1))
val wordCounts = pairs.reduceByKey(_ + _)
// Print the first ten elements of each RDD generated in this DStream to the console
wordCounts.print()
ssc.start()
Thread.sleep(10000)
ssc.stop(true, true)
```
Prior to this patch, this would work correctly in local mode but fail when running against a real cluster (it would report that some receivers were not shut down).
